|
v8: Не подключается база по OLE | ☑ | ||
---|---|---|---|---|
0
Iceman_2008
17.03.12
✎
09:13
|
Доброе утро, уважаемые знатоки 1С. Столкнулся с такой проблемой. Для клиенты написал обработку по загрузке данных из торговли 8.1 в бухгалтерию 8.2. Обработка запускается из бухгалтерской базы и подключается по OLE к торговой базе. Когда делал обработку на домашнем компе (на компе семерка установлена) то проблем не было. Пытаюсь запустить обработку из базы на сервере клиента (2003 сервер стоит ) обработка думает немного, потом мельком вылетает сообщение и сеанс предприятия закрывается.
Кусок модуля с подключениме такой V8_2 = Новый COMОбъект("V81.COMConnector"); Попытка СтрокаПодключения = "File="+Char(34)+ СокрЛП(Путь)+Char(34)+";Usr="+Char(34)+СокрЛП(Юзер)+Char(34)+";Pwd="+Char(34)+СокрЛП(Пароль)+Char(34)+";"; V8 = V8_2.Connect(СтрокаПодключения); Сообщить("Подключение выполнено"); Исключение Предупреждение("Не подключились"); Возврат; КонецПопытки; Если кто сталкивался с такоq проблемой подскажите как решить ее можно |
25 |
||
1
бомболюк
17.03.12
✎
09:24
|
Каких нить прав не хватает наверна.
|
25 |
||
2
andrewks
17.03.12
✎
09:25
|
что пишет?
|
|||
3
Iceman_2008
17.03.12
✎
09:31
|
да вот даже не успеваешь прочитать сообщение, там что-то вроде пожалуйста подождите... оно оч быстро пролетает
|
|||
4
andrewks
17.03.12
✎
09:32
|
отладчик возьми. может, вылетает не в этом месте
|
|||
5
Iceman_2008
17.03.12
✎
09:33
|
отладчиком пробовал, вылетает на строке
V8 = V8_2.Connect(СтрокаПодключения); |
|||
6
experimentator76
17.03.12
✎
09:35
|
путь какой ? может латиница не нравится в пути ?
|
|||
7
experimentator76
17.03.12
✎
09:36
|
СтрокаПодключения выложи
|
|||
8
Iceman_2008
17.03.12
✎
09:37
|
путь к базе : D:\Копии баз для тестирования\Тестирование переноса\Торговля 8.1
|
|||
9
Iceman_2008
17.03.12
✎
09:39
|
строкаподключения:File="D:\Копии баз для тестирования\Тестирование переноса\Test Torg";Usr="Админ";Pwd="123";
|
|||
10
experimentator76
17.03.12
✎
09:40
|
хз - точку убери и\или в корень диска базу перенеси и обзови на латинице
я просто по привычке всегда на латинице обзываю - не помню как OLE на кириллицу реагирует |
|||
11
experimentator76
17.03.12
✎
09:41
|
или вот это
"Для клиенты написал обработку по загрузке данных из торговли 8.1 в бухгалтерию 8.2" нужно V8_2 = Новый COMОбъект("V82.COMConnector"); |
|||
12
experimentator76
17.03.12
✎
09:42
|
короче 2 косяка
|
|||
13
andrewks
17.03.12
✎
09:43
|
V81.COMConnector точно зареген?
|
14 |
||
14
experimentator76
17.03.12
✎
09:45
|
(13) я так понимаю что он из 8.1 к 8.2 подключается
|
|||
15
Iceman_2008
17.03.12
✎
09:46
|
нет, из 8.2 к 8.1
|
20 |
||
16
Iceman_2008
17.03.12
✎
09:47
|
насчет зарегенного V81.COMConnector не знаю, так как установкой и регистрацией ведует местный админ
|
|||
17
experimentator76
17.03.12
✎
09:47
|
тогда на этой машине 8.1 должен быть доступен
|
|||
18
Iceman_2008
17.03.12
✎
09:47
|
как его регистрировать?
|
|||
19
experimentator76
17.03.12
✎
09:47
|
к примеру установкой платформы
|
|||
20
experimentator76
17.03.12
✎
09:49
|
||||
21
andrewks
17.03.12
✎
09:50
|
есть в реестре ветка
HKEY_CLASSES_ROOT\V81.COMConnector ? что там? класс с таким уид существует? что в нём в InprocServer32 прописано? |
22 |
||
22
Iceman_2008
17.03.12
✎
09:53
|
(21) ветка есть.
но есть V81.Comconnector И V81.Comconnector.1 |
|||
23
Iceman_2008
17.03.12
✎
09:54
|
причем в первом есть еще CURVER кроме CLSID
|
24 |
||
24
andrewks
17.03.12
✎
10:02
|
(23) всё правильно. InprocServer32 соответствует требуемому файлу/папке?
|
|||
25
m-serg74
17.03.12
✎
10:17
|
||||
26
m-serg74
17.03.12
✎
10:19
|
проверь права на доступ пользователя к каталогу/файлам базы, это ж сервер... политики и все такое...
|
|||
27
experimentator76
17.03.12
✎
10:23
|
местного админа разбудить :)
|
|||
28
andrewks
17.03.12
✎
10:50
|
кстати, а в самой 1с 8.2 под какими правами запускаешь? проверь права 1с-юзера
|
|||
29
Iceman_2008
17.03.12
✎
11:18
|
полные права у пользователя под которым обмен запускается
|
30 |
||
30
m-serg74
17.03.12
✎
11:34
|
(29) права в Винде есть на доступ к каталогу/файлам БД?
|
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|